A Termite Inspection identifies the presence and extent of termite infestations and other wood-destroying organisms within a property. Property owners often need this service when buying or selling a home (especially for real estate transactions in California requiring a Wood Destroying Pests and Organisms report), if they notice signs of termite activity, or as part of routine preventative maintenance in areas like Lomita Railroad District where pest pressure is year-round.
Neglecting a termite inspection can lead to significant structural damage that is costly to repair, compromising the safety and value of your home. Early detection and treatment prevent extensive damage and maintain the integrity of your property in Lomita Railroad District's diverse building stock.

What's the difference between Branch 1, 2, and 3 licenses in California?
The California Structural Pest Control Board licenses pest control operators. Branch 1 is for fumigation, Branch 2 covers general pests like ants and cockroaches, and Branch 3 is specifically for termites and other wood-destroying organisms. A company performing a termite inspection needs a Branch 3 license.
What is an escrow or Section 1 / Section 2 termite report?
In California, for real estate sales, a Wood Destroying Pests and Organisms inspection report is often required. 'Section 1' indicates active infestations or damage, while 'Section 2' notes conditions conducive to infestations, like moisture or wood-to-soil contact. This report is filed with the Structural Pest Control Board.
Are whole-structure fumigations (tenting) common in Lomita Railroad District?
Yes, whole-structure fumigation is a common and effective treatment for drywood termites in the Los Angeles / Orange County basin, as these termites nest inside the wood itself. It requires occupants and pets to vacate for two to three nights, and food items must be bagged according to specific instructions.
Are there alternatives to tenting for termites?
Absolutely. Depending on the extent and location of the infestation, alternatives like localized treatments, orange oil, or heat treatments can be effective for drywood termites. Your inspector will discuss these options if applicable to your situation.
